Verdict

CRIMSON ROSE hasn't been seen since her Newmarket maiden win last July but appeals as one who can make up for lost time and is preferred to Westport, who created a good impression when scoring on his all-weather debut last month. Nevasca Cinza also has the form to figure, while very well-bred newcomer Railwayman would also firmly enter the reckoning if the betting suggests he's fancied.
